What does a Full Time Python GIS Developer do?

A Full Time Python GIS Developer specializes in creating, maintaining, and optimizing software solutions that work with Geographic Information Systems (GIS) using the Python programming language. They develop scripts and applications to process spatial data, automate mapping tasks, and integrate GIS functionalities into various platforms. Their work often involves using libraries such as GeoPandas, Shapely, and ArcPy to analyze geospatial data, visualize results, and solve real-world location-based problems for industries like urban planning, transportation, and environmental science.

What are some common challenges Full Time Python GIS Developers face when integrating geospatial data from multiple sources?

Full Time Python GIS Developers often encounter challenges when integrating geospatial data from various sources due to differences in data formats, coordinate reference systems, and data quality. Ensuring compatibility and accuracy requires a strong understanding of libraries like GDAL, GeoPandas, and Shapely, as well as best practices for data cleaning and transformation. Close collaboration with data engineers, cartographers, and other team members is often necessary to resolve inconsistencies and produce reliable geospatial analyses.

The ideal candidate demonstrates a strong balance of ESRI platform proficiency, GIS software development experience, a practical understanding of water utility operations, and the ability to collaborate effectively within a team environment; has knowledge and experience with the ESRI Water Utility Network (WUN) model, ArcGIS Pro, ArcGIS Enterprise, ESRI web services, and enterprise GIS database design. The candidate has experience using, configuring, implementing form logic and deploying ESRI mobile app solutions (Survey123, ArcGIS Field Maps, QuickCapture); has proficiency designing and developing ArcGIS Experience Builder apps and ArcGIS Dashboards that support business reporting and analysis; has strong scripting and automation skills are essential, including experience with Python (ArcPy and the ArcGIS API for Python) and ETL processes using tools such as Safe Software FME. The ideal candidate has exposure to C# and the ArcGIS JavaScript API, along with an understanding of DevOps build and release processes.
The ideal candidate demonstrates a collaborative mindset, actively contributing ideas, sharing knowledge, and supporting team success. They are also committed to continuous learning and staying current with emerging GIS technologies, development practices, and industry trends.
GENERAL PURPOSE
Under general supervision, performs a wide variety of difficult and responsible duties in the design, development, modification, and maintenance of GIS application software and tools to support the efficiency and effectiveness of District/SNWA operations and public service delivery; works with more senior developers to engage with customers to understand and assist them in addressing business and operational issues and problems; and performs related duties as assigned.
DESIRED MINIMUM QUALIFICATIONS
Knowledge of:
Geographic information system concepts, principles, tools and analytical techniques, including computerized mapping and attribute-data conversion, manipulation and analysis; cartographic and graphic design principles and best practices; industry standard software development best practices, tools and techniques; programming theory and applicable programming and scripting languages used by the District; data editing concepts and tools in a versioned database environment; remote sensing (raster) database design and structure; Agile development practices, tools and techniques; application development security best practices; web services standards, design and development; user interface and interaction design and implementation; web application development including developing server side code and client side scripting; application design documentation including architecture diagrams, object-entity relationship diagrams and interface design; principles and practices of sound business communications; basic project management tools and techniques, including preparation and management of detailed project schedules and metrics and change management and control; standard business software, including word processing, spreadsheet, database and flow charting.
Ability to:
Understand and apply work processes and business rule requirements and participate in developing sound, logical conclusions regarding customer needs and business requirements; understand and apply the analysis of functional requirements to the development of systems proposals, specifications and recommendations for efficient, cost effective information systems and technology solutions; assist in facilitating and leading customer meetings and negotiate understanding and agreement; identify geo-data and information management issues and opportunities, analyze problems and alternatives and develop sound conclusions and recommendations; set priorities and carry out assigned projects to most effectively meet customer needs; use ESRI ArcGIS, ESRI ArcSDE, AutoCAD and other software as required in carrying out assignments; balance responsibilities for multiple projects to ensure timely results in accordance with District quality standards; follow best practices in developing efficient software code for assigned projects; troubleshoot and diagnose systems problems and install fixes or make repairs in areas of responsibility; communicate clearly and effectively to diverse audiences of technical and non-technical personnel orally and in writing; prepare clear, concise and accurate documentation, reports of work performed, project management reports and other written materials; keep technical skills current to meet continuing GIS applications development assignments; establish and maintain effective customer focused working relationships with managers, customers, vendors, consultants, employees and others encountered in the course of work.
Training and Experience:
A typical way of obtaining the knowledge, skills and abilities outlined above is graduation from a college or university with a major in GIS, geospatial sciences, civil engineering, computer science, management information systems or a related field; and three years of increasingly responsible experience in the development, implementation and administration of geographical information systems; and three years of progressively responsible experience in GIS analysis and applications design and development; or an equivalent combination of training and experience.
